| CVE | Vendors | Products | Updated | CVSS v3.1 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2006-1340 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| CuteNews 1.4.1 and possibly other versions allows remote attackers to obtain the installation path via unspecified vectors involving an invalid file path. | ||||
| CVE-2006-2250 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| CuteNews 1.4.1 all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information via a direct request to (1) /inc/show.inc.php or (2) /inc/functions.inc.php, which reveal the path in an error message. | ||||
| CVE-2005-2393 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in CuteNews 1.3.6 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via (1) the lastusername parameter to index.php or (2) selected_search_arch parameter to search.php. | ||||
| CVE-2006-0885 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in show_news.php in CuteNews 1.4.1 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the show parameter. | ||||
| CVE-2003-1240 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| PHP remote file inclusion vulnerability in CuteNews 0.88 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via a URL in the cutepath parameter in (1) shownews.php, (2) search.php, or (3) comments.php. | ||||
| CVE-2005-1876 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| 4.5 Medium |
| Direct code injection vulnerability in CuteNews 1.3.6 and earlier allows remote attackers with administrative privileges to execute arbitrary PHP code via certain inputs that are injected into a template (.tpl) file. | ||||
| CVE-2005-3507 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Directory traversal vulnerability in CuteNews 1.4.1 allows remote attackers to include arbitrary files, execute code, and gain privileges via "../" sequences in the template parameter to (1) show_archives.php and (2) show_news.php. | ||||
| CVE-2005-2394 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| show_news.php in CuteNews 1.3.6 allows remote attackers to obtain the full path of the server via an invalid archive parameter. | ||||
| CVE-2004-1573 | 2 Aj-fork, Cutephp | 2 Aj-fork,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| The documentation for AJ-Fork 167 implies that users should set permissions for users.db.php to 777, which allows local users to execute arbitrary PHP code and gain privileges as the administrator. | ||||
| CVE-2004-1659 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in index.php in CuteNews 1.3.6 and earlier allows remote attackers with Administrator, Editor, Journalist or Commenter privileges to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the mod parameter. | ||||
| CVE-2004-1660 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| PHP remote file inclusion vulnerability in CuteNews 1.3.6 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via the cutepath parameter to (1) show_archives.php or (2) show_news.php. | ||||
| CVE-2004-2615 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| The documentation for CuteNews 1.3.6 and possibly other versions specifies that files under cutenews/data must be manually given world-writable permissions, which allows local users to insert false news, delete news, and possibly gain privileges or have other unknown impact. | ||||
| CVE-2005-3009 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in CuteNews all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the mod parameter to index.php. | ||||
| CVE-2005-3010 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Direct static code injection vulnerability in the flood protection feature in inc/shows.inc.php in CuteNews 1.4.0 and earlier all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via the HTTP_CLIENT_IP header (Client-Ip), which is injected into data/flood.db.php. | ||||
| CVE-2005-0645 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in show.inc.php in cuteNews 1.3.6 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ary HTML, web script, and PHP code via the (1) CLIENT-IP or (2) X-FORWARDED-FOR header in an HTTP POST request to show_news.php. | ||||
| CVE-2006-1925 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2025-04-03 | N/A |
| Directory traversal vulnerability in the editnews module (inc/editnews.mdu) in index.php in CuteNews 1.4.1 allows remote attackers to read or modify files via the source parameter in the (1) editnews or (2) doeditnews action. NOTE: this can also produce resultant XSS when the target file does not exist. | ||||
| CVE-2020-5558 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2024-11-21 | 8.8 High |
| CuteNews 2.0.1 allows remote authenticated att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via unspecified vectors. | ||||
| CVE-2020-5557 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2024-11-21 | 6.1 Medium |
| Cross-site scripting vulnerability in CuteNews 2.0.1 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via unspecified vectors. | ||||
| CVE-2019-11447 | 1 Cutephp | 1 Cutenews | 2024-11-21 | N/A |
| An issue was discovered in CutePHP CuteNews 2.1.2. An attacker can infiltrate the server through the avatar upload process in the profile area via the avatar_file field to index.php?mod=main&opt=personal. There is no effective control of $imgsize in /core/modules/dashboard.php. The header content of a file can be changed and the control can be bypassed for code execution. (An attacker can use the GIF header for this.) | ||||
